Title: Asparagus Pea - slow grower?
Post by: mark_h on May 28, 2010, 13:41:27
Hi all,
       I thought I'd give Asparagus Pea a go down the lottie this year.    As the title says, they seem to grow rather slowly so are they typically a slow grower?

Thanks, Mark
Title: Re: Asparagus Pea - slow grower?
Post by: GodfreyRob on May 28, 2010, 14:50:05
I found them slow at first (and germination was not uniform). They do bush out eventually - don't forget to pick the pods when small (no longer than 1 1/2 ins 3-4 cms) or they become woody and inedible.
